Elizabeth Charlotte Annie Brooks was born in 1863 in Colchester South Township, the child of Johnathan Brooks And Harriett Brooks. Elizabeth Charlotte Annie Brooks married William Augustus Eratus Clingman, and had children including Alfred Clingman, Erastus Clingman, Frederick Emmanual Clingman, Garnet Clingman, Madessia Dessie Clingman, William Garnett Clingman. Elizabeth Charlotte Annie Brooks passed away in 1944 in Colchester South, Essex, Ontario, Canada.
